Spring Awakening 2015 Preview: 3 "Don't Miss" Sets


Summertime in Chicago is just about here, so you know what that means, right? MUSIC FESTIVAL SEASON! Is it just me, or does Chicago host more music festivals than any other city in the world? Seeing that I rarely go outside the city limits, I'm going to go ahead and say the answer to that question is YES!

The gateway to the summer festival season in Chicago for the past few years has been the EDM extravaganza, Spring Awakening, held at Soldier Field, and this year is no different. Spring Awakening is back and bigger than ever. The line-up features a "who's who" of the EDM world. Diplo, Paul Van Dyk, Tiesto, Afrojack...you name it, Spring Awakening's got it!

Spring Awakening 2015 is a three-day smorgasbord of electronica,from June 12-14, with different headliners closing the show each night.
